Output e4fec421a5ed090baee787bf3fbb06b3b84e4739a5a2cafa836ca958770330c0:0

value
357337
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d063dc20da7dc5004208d2abd21d512041294862 OP_EQUAL
address
3Lgt6q7TzJmT7PH41Vej8rczbFL11siLLW
transaction
e4fec421a5ed090baee787bf3fbb06b3b84e4739a5a2cafa836ca958770330c0
confirmations
261379
spent
true